Lighting performs a crucial function in photography. The golden hour, just after sunrise or earlier than sunset, presents a soft, flattering gentle that enhances colors and provides warmth to your photographs. Take advantage of this natural gentle to realize gorgeous effects. Midday solar can create harsh shadows and overexposed photographs, so adjusting your taking pictures occasions can vastly enhance your results.

What settings ought to I use on my digicam for evening photography?


Use a large aperture (low f-stop number) for higher mild intake, a slower shutter velocity to capture more light, and increase ISO settings to brighten photos with out introducing too much noise. A tripod is important.
